Output 31a8db28e9d091a5eb48dbceecbc7278d5cb003afc9fe3900ae9ed9019d40e2f:2

value
70464476
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7cf8eb8a355332f2b37db8c37c1665526c3480b OP_EQUAL
address
3KuX34oBHAoK7gYmJTFSRdzca2VxbUsVRt
transaction
31a8db28e9d091a5eb48dbceecbc7278d5cb003afc9fe3900ae9ed9019d40e2f
spent
true